Interface SubrepoCheckoutRulesProvider


  • public interface SubrepoCheckoutRulesProvider
    • Method Detail

      • getSubrepoRules

        @NotNull
        CheckoutRules getSubrepoRules​(@NotNull
                                      CheckoutRules mainRepoRules,
                                      @NotNull
                                      java.lang.String subrepoPath)
        Returns checkout rules for subrepo
        Parameters:
        mainRepoRules - checkout rules of the main repository
        subrepoPath - subrepository path
        Returns:
        see above
      • getSubrepoRules

        @Nullable
        CheckoutRules getSubrepoRules​(@NotNull
                                      CheckoutRules mainRepoRules,
                                      @NotNull
                                      VcsRoot subrepoRoot)
        Returns checkout rules for subrepo root or null if subrepo root doesn't contain information about its mount point
        Parameters:
        mainRepoRules - checkout rules of the main repository
        subrepoRoot - subrepository root
        Returns:
        see above